让大家先了解一些基本的CSS属性和它们的作用。CSS中有许多属性可以用来控制网页的布局、样式和排版,其中一些重要的属性包括:
– background-color: 用于设置背景颜色,可以设置多个颜色。
– background-repeat: 用于设置背景的重复方式,可以设置无限重复、固定重复、随机重复等。
– background-position: 用于设置背景的放置方式,可以设置相对、绝对、内联等。
– border-radius: 用于设置边框的半径,可以设置圆形、方形、直角三角形等。
– box-shadow: 用于设置阴影效果,可以设置单色、渐变、叠加等。
接下来,让大家看看如何使用CSS创建图片三角形效果。
步骤1:定义三角形形状
大家可以使用CSS的border-radius属性来创建一个圆形的边框。例如,以下代码将创建一个直角三角形:
“`css
background-size: cover;
background-position: center center;
background-repeat: no-repeat;
border-radius: 50% 50% 0 0;
步骤2:设置背景颜色和样式
将上述代码复制粘贴到HTML文件中,并保存为一个CSS文件,以便在浏览器中查看效果。
现在,大家可以在浏览器中查看效果了。打开HTML文件,并打开CSS文件,大家可以看到一个直角三角形已经被创建了。大家还可以使用CSS的gradient或其他图像元素来创建一个更复杂的三角形效果。
技巧和注意事项:
– 使用border-radius属性时,不要忘记设置边框的宽度和高度,否则可能会出现重叠或失真的情况。
– 如果需要创建一个渐变的三角形,可以使用CSS的border-radius属性和gradient元素来实现。
– 可以使用box-shadow属性来创建阴影效果,但需要注意的是,阴影效果可能会影响图片的可见性。
CSS图片三角形是一种简单而有效的样式,可以用来创建各种类型的三角形效果。通过使用border-radius属性和其他CSS属性,大家可以轻松地创建复杂的三角形效果,并满足不同的需求。